Biography
Mr. Purcell practices in a number of areas of commercial law, with special emphasis in class action matters, intellectual property, media and general commercial litigation. He has represented substantial commercial clients in a number of nation-wide class actions, especially those involving alleged violations of consumer protection laws. His practice also includes litigation relating to copyright, trademark, idea theft and unfair competition. He also has substantial experience in construction, real estate and environmental nuisance matters. Notable Representations
Obtained summary judgment in favor of consumer electronics company in class action based in Central District of California. Nationwide class of consumers alleged breach of warranty, false advertising and related claims arising from marketing of 1080p televisions. Upheld by Ninth Circuit.
Obtained summary judgment in California state court for major telecommunications company arising out of alleged disclosure of confidential consumer information. Matter involved allegations of negligence and breach of privacy arising from allegedly divulging private consumer information to third parties. Upheld by California Court of Appeal.
Settled dispute on behalf of cinema chain arising from alleged improper retention of consumer data obtained through customer kiosks.
Settled complex nationwide class action on behalf of consumer electronics company involving seven separate actions alleging defects in optical blocks of rear projection televisions. Was able to obtain settlement approval from MDL panel in the Southern District of New York despite objections raised by adverse groups of plaintiffs’ counsel.
Obtained summary judgment of Florida class action alleging that early termination fees in consumer wireless contracts violated public policy. Florida state court held the practice did not violate Florida's Unfair and Deceptive Trade Practices Act. Although there were several similar suits across the country, based on various consumer protection statutes, this was the first time a court explicitly upheld the practice of charging these fees.
Settled 10-plaintiff lawsuit on behalf of major waste disposal company involving allegations of environmental nuisance arising from generators located at land fill. After taking depositions of each plaintiff and filing summary judgment motions, settled case on favorable terms for client.
